    Harold J. Baxter, PhD

    Harold J. Baxter is associate professor of English at Trinity International University's Trinity College. He came to Trinity in 1989 after holding several teaching positions, such as department chair/teacher at Norfolk Christian High School, adjunct professor of Film Studies at CBN University Graduate School, and instructor at Florida State University in Tallahassee, Florida.

     

    Dr. Baxter received the Bachelor of Arts in English and writing at Houghton College in Houghton, New York, the Bachelor of Divinity in New Testament at the Evangelical School of Theology in Myerstown, Pennsylvania, the Master of Theology in New Testament at Eastern Baptist Theological Seminary in Philadelphia, Pennsylvania, the Master of Arts in humanities at Old Dominion University in Norfolk, Virginia, and the Doctor of Humanities at Florida State University.

     

    Dr. Baxter's areas of expertise include 20th century American literature, American film, classical American music, and 20th century American art. He has written a book, Shadows and Fog, on thinking Christianly at the movies.
